SSC Selection Post Eligibility Criteria for Phase 14, Age Limit & More

Updated on Jan 16, 2026 18:42 IST

Table of Content +

The SSC Selection Post Phase 14 examination is expected to be held in May - July 2026. Eligible candidates will be able to apply at ssc.gov.in after checking the detailed age, qualification, and other eligibility criteria. This article will provide the SSC Selection Post Eligibility in detail with the age limit, educational qualification, nationality, and more for the application process opening in March, 2026.

 

Who is eligible for SSC Selection Post 2026?

 

The SSC Phase 14 Eligibility criteria will require candidates to be Indian citizens aged between 18 to 30 years and possess a qualification of Matriculation, 10+2, or Graduation, depending on the specific post. The eligibility criteria for the The Selection Post Phase 14, 2026 are dependent on the following factors:

CriteriaDetails
NationalityMust be an Indian citizen
Age Limit18 to 30 years (varies post-wise)
Educational QualificationMatriculation / 10+2 / Graduation (as per post requirements)

 

What is SSC Selection Post Phase 14 Nationality Requirement?

 

SSC Selection Post Phase 14 Nationality Requirement is that a candidate must be an Indian citizen or belong to select neighboring countries/migrant communities eligible for Indian citizenship.

CategoryEligibility Criteria
Citizen of IndiaMust be an Indian citizen.
Subject of NepalEligible for Indian citizenship.
Subject of BhutanEligible for Indian citizenship.
Tibetan RefugeeCame to India before 1st Jan 1962 to settle permanently.
Person of Indian OriginMigrated from the following countries to settle in India:
Pakistan, Burma, Sri LankaEligible for Indian citizenship.
East African CountriesKenya, Uganda, Tanzania, Zambia, Malawi, Zaire – Eligible for citizenship.
Ethiopia, VietnamEligible for Indian citizenship.

 

What is SSC Selection Post Age Limit for Phase 14 2026?

 

The SSC Selection Post Age Limit for phase 14 2026 will be calculated as per the date notified in the official notification, and the Date of Birth as per the Matriculation Certificate will be considered final for eligibility. No changes to the DOB will be accepted. The age criteria are based on the previous year's cycle, and the reference dates will be updated in the official SSC Selection Post Phase 14 2026 Notification.

Sl. No.Age LimitDate of Birth Range
(i)18–25 years02-08-2000 to 01-08-2007
(ii)18–27 years02-08-1998 to 01-08-2007
(iii)18–28 years02-08-1997 to 01-08-2007
(iv)18–30 years02-08-1995 to 01-08-2007
(v)18–35 years02-08-1990 to 01-08-2007
(vi)18–37 years02-08-1988 to 01-08-2007
(vii)18–42 years02-08-1983 to 01-08-2007
(viii)20–25 years02-08-2000 to 01-08-2005
(ix)21–25 years02-08-2000 to 01-08-2004
(x)21–27 years02-08-1998 to 01-08-2004
(xi)21–28 years02-08-1997 to 01-08-2004
(xii)21–30 years02-08-1995 to 01-08-2004
(xiii)25–30 years02-08-1995 to 01-08-2000

SSC Selection Post Phase 14 Age Limit Relaxation

 

Certain sections of candidates are entitled to age relaxation. The SSC Selection Post Age Limits for the same are as detailed in the table below.

CodesCategoryPermissible Age-relaxation beyond upper age limit
01SC/ ST5 years
02OBC3 years
03PwD10 years
04PwD+OBC13 years
05PwD+SC/ ST15 years
06Ex-Servicemen (ESM)3 years after deduction of the military service rendered from the actual age as on the closing date.
08Defence Personnel disabled in operation during hostilities with any foreign country or in a disturbed area and  released as a consequence thereof3 years
09Defence Personnel disabled in operation during hostilities with any foreign country or in a disturbed area and released as a consequence thereof (SC/ ST)8 years

SSC Selection Post Phase 14 Age Relaxation For Group 'C' Posts Only

 

The following age relaxations are applied to only those candidates who are applying to Group C posts.

 CategoriesAge Relaxations in Upper Age Limit
10Central Govt. Civilian Employees who have rendered not less than 3 years of regular and continuous  service  as of the closing  date  for receipt of applicationUp to 40 years of age
11Central Govt. Civilian Employees (SC/ST) who have rendered not less than 3 years regular and continuous service as of the closing date for receipt of applicationUp to 45 years of age
12Widows/ Divorced Women/ Women judicially separated and who are not remarriedUp to 35 years of age
13Widows/ Divorced Women/Women judicially separated and who are not remarried (SC/ ST)Up to 40 years of age

 

What are SSC Phase 14 Educational Qualifications?

 

The SSC Phase 14 qualification will require candidates to have passed Class 10th for Matric level posts, Class 12th for Intermediate level posts, and a Bachelor's degree for Graduation level posts.

LevelEducational Qualification
Matric LevelPassed Class 10th (High School) Exam from a Recognized Board.
Intermediate LevelPassed Class 12th (Intermediate) Exam from a Recognized Board.
Graduation LevelBachelor's Degree in Any Stream from a Recognized University in India.

 

What are the key takeaways?

 

Below are the key takeaways:

  • SSC Selection Post Phase 14 Exam 2026 is expected to be conducted from May to July 2026.
  • The online application process will start in March 2026 at sc.gov.in.
  • Candidates must check age limit, educational qualification, and nationality before applying.
  • Applicants must be Indian citizens or eligible migrants as per SSC rules.
  • The minimum age is 18 years, while the maximum age varies post-wise up to 42 years.
  • Date of Birth mentioned in the Matriculation certificate is considered final for age calculation.
  • Educational qualification required depends on the post: Matriculation, 10+2, or Graduation.
  • Matric level posts require Class 10 pass from a recognized board.
  • Intermediate level posts require Class 12 pass from a recognized board.
  • Graduate level posts require a Bachelor's degree from a recognized university.
  • Age relaxation is applicable for SC, ST, OBC, PwD, Ex-Servicemen, and other reserved categories.
